Our home is centrally located 6 miles east of Tahoe City and 2 miles west of Kings Beach in the private Agate Bay neighborhood. Our home sits on an approximately 1/3 acre lot on one of the finest streets in Agate Bay. We are surrounded by a quiet, wooded neighborhood with underground utility wires. Fine dining is nearby at Gar Woods or enjoy casual dining at CB pizza. There are many other excellent options as well. Nevada casinos are 10 minutes away in Crystal Bay or a little further to Incline Village.
Northstar, Squaw Valley, and Alpine Meadows are less than 15 miles away for downhill and cross country skiing. Diamond Peak, Mt. Rose and Homewood are within 30 minutes of our home. There is snow shoeing available across the street in forest land.
In the summer, the dog friendly Patton beach is nearby where kayaks, stand up paddle boards, and canoes can be rented in the summer and some weekends throughout the year. We are very close to many beaches along the north shore. We are about a 20 minute drive to the famous Sand Harbor Beach. We are about 15 minute drive to the Impossible Trail that hugs the lake and is stunning. World class hiking, mountain biking, and rafting are nearby. We have many hiking trails that our footsteps from our front porch.

To protect our home from the increasing bear activity, we have installed an electric bear fence with an electric bear mat at the front door. As long as you are wearing shoes, you will not have a problem. Do not touch the wires or the mat. If you have a dog, you must turn the mat off before they walk on it. You should also be careful of children that might walk barefoot or touch the mat. We recommend you turn the electric fence off while you are at the home.
